Chute Design Essentials – How to Design and Implement …

Design the hood (discharge collector) and define conditions for minimum wear in the chute, or, in the event that a rock box is selected, design the rock box so as to collect and transfer material in an appropriate channel. Design the Spoon (discharge distributor) and define conditions for minimum wear in the chute and on the downstream belt.

Wear mechanisms and severity level classification in iron ore transfer

In this case, a total of 160 images of the worn surfaces were taken from samples of a field wear test performed in an iron ore transfer chute. Samples of five different white cast iron alloys were used (A, C, C m, E m, R), which were selected as candidate materials for chute linings. The wearing of samples occurred over approximately two months ...

Dynamic Chute Application

Ore is reclaimed from stockpiles by the stacker reclaimers and transferred to the shiploaders via a number of conveyors and transfer chutes. The terminal handles 13 grades of iron ore with varying properties, some of which have high fines and clay content and are highly abrasive.
